Solve the given inequality and graph the solution on a number line.
I need it on a graph
-x/2 +3/2 <5/2

Respuesta :

gmany
gmany gmany
  • 05-06-2018
[tex]-\dfrac{x}{2}+\dfrac{3}{2} < \dfrac{5}{2}\ \ \ \ |\cdot2\\\\-x+3 < 5\ \ \ |-3\\\\-x < 2\ \ \ \ |change\ the\ signs\\\\x > -2\to x\in(-2;\ \infty)[/tex]
